2014 North Texas Irish Festival

The 32nd Annual North Texas Irish Festival, presented by the Southwest Celtic Music Association, will have the theme, Erin Go Bark!, celebrating the role of the “Celtic canines” in this beloved dog- and family-friendly festival. Dogs are welcome to join visitors to enjoy the music, culture, fun and food – just not the Guinness.

The festival has added a pet pavilion in the Grand Building, dedicated to dogs and other friendly pets, housing the largest gathering of animal rescue groups in North Texas and more.

Of course, the festival also features top Irish musicians and dancers from around the world and a number of cultural presentations on 13 different stages at Fair Park. There will also be cooking presentations, whiskey tastings, blacksmithing demonstrations, archery in a Celtic village, Gaelic football, horse displays, children's entertainment, a petting zoo, safety demonstrations, art activities and storytellers.
